1 definition by douglas p randle

an elder woman's vagina. often saggy, stanky, and just plain old looking. like a war relic. in need of douching or some good quality soap or some shit.
Damn it Agnes, your damned musty hole is stinking up the place! Get yo' self some neutrogena!
by douglas p randle September 09, 2009